CBN suspends export proceeds repatriation extension

The Central Bank of Nigeria has suspended approvals for the extension of export proceeds repatriation on behalf of exporters, effective immediately. This directive, issued via a circular dated January 8, 2025, applies to both oil and non-oil export transactions. The apex bank explained that the move aims to enforce compliance with existing foreign exchange regulations.
